Explore the second lecture in a series on Vertex Algebras and Associated Varieties, delivered by Anne Moreau from Université Paris-Saclay, France. Delve into advanced concepts in modern representation theory as part of the "Algebraic and Combinatorial Methods in Representation Theory" program. Gain insights into the intricate connections between vertex algebras, infinite-dimensional Lie (super)algebras, and quantum groups. Examine the relevance of these mathematical structures to physics and other areas of mathematics. Benefit from a comprehensive exploration of current progress in Lie theory and related representation theory, designed for graduate students, postdoctoral scholars, and researchers entering the field or seeking to deepen their understanding.
